Quick note for the release cut: the Pellwick notifier service is still absurdly chatty in CI, so we bumped log sampling to 1-in-50 on the integration stage. If a test fails and the logs look thin, that's why — rerun with SAMPLE_OFF to get the full firehose. Don't ship with sampling disabled, though; it triples the artifact size. The pipeline that validated this config is identified by the token below.

build token for bageg-yahof: htk3_673

Welcome aboard! Quick note on the GrowLoft controllers: the humidity sensors in Bay 3 drift after about two weeks, so the recalibration job runs nightly via the SporeSync service. If readings look off by more than 4%, trigger a manual recal from the ops console. You'll need to authenticate against SporeSync first, and the key for that is right here below.

app token of fajop-fahif = qvz4-AnML

## Thumbcrank queue — stuck jobs

If thumbnails stall, check queue depth first. Over 5k pending: restart the render workers. Under 5k but no throughput: the Varnock storage mount is likely read-only; remount and requeue. Do not purge the queue without approval. Escalate after two failed restarts. Worker behavior is controlled by the values shown below.

deployment values, yageg-hahig:
WENAEL_HOST=wenael.tolvaqlabs.internal
WENAEL_PORT=4000

## Step 3: Switch catalog cache invalidation

The Cartwheel catalog now invalidates cache entries via change events instead of TTL expiry. After deploying the listener, disable the old TTL sweep job or both mechanisms will race and evict warm entries. Verify the event consumer is caught up before flipping traffic. The listener requires the following configuration values in each catalog node.

config for tagaf-bawif:
[norok]
host = norok.ordinworks.local
user = norok_svc
database = norok_prod